The Feminist Stance through Lexical Choices in Discourse
Abstract
Feminism, stands for both individual and group activism, to make the social and personal change towards the more advisable culture. By now feminism has sprout many sub branches. This research particularly focuses on feminist stylistics for analysis. It employs Sara Mills’ “Three Parts Model” (1998, 2012) for the feminist stylistic analysis of Mohsin’s selected novels.
